Q. What is Pairing energy explain?
Pairing energy, P, depends mainly on the electronic distribution of the central metal ion and its value can be obtained from the atomic spectra of the element. The D0 obtained from the molecular spectra of the complex. It depends on the metal ion, ligand and the geometry of the complex. Once these two values are known for any complex, you will know whether it will be high spin or low spin and you will also be able to calculate the CFSE. Table 14.6 gives the pairing energy values ford to d7 ions of first row transition elements as well as values for a few complexes. In dl,d 2, d3, d8. d9 and dl0 systems only one configuration each is possible.
